Previous applicants, if still interested, will need to reapply to be considered. The IT Service Operations Division has an opening for a Sr. Unix Systems Analyst. This position will analyze, build, maintain, and provide ongoing operational support for Unix systems and appliances and the various vendor related products installed on them including AIX, Red Hat, Apache, IBM WebSphere, IBM DB2, Oracle database, Pitney Bowes Spectrum and EngageOne, MediaWiki, Jira, RSI Portfolio Warehouse, Oracle Public Sector Revenue Management (PSRM), PRTG monitoring, IBM Datapower X2, CA Workload Automation, sendmail/postfix, and proxy services. Knowledge Skills and Abilities/Management Preferences Demonstrates in-depth experience with Red Hat Enterprise Linux, AIX, and IBM Websphere. Demonstrates analytical and documentation skills, with the ability to install, configure, monitor, and troubleshoot Unix software and tools to resolve complex technical issues. Expert proficiency with shell scripting, apache, and logging. Knowledge of best practices of secure operating system setup (Unix) and secure application deployment. Demonstrates ability to communicate clearly and effectively with technical and non-technical stakeholders, including all levels of management, customers, and vendors.
